Ogunbowale and Sabally Lead Wings In Season Opener Win Against Dream

ARLINGTON, TEXAS — The Dallas Wings opened up the 2023 season Saturday with an 85-78 win over the Atlanta Dream at College Park Center. Arike Ogunbowale led all-scorers with 27 points. Satou Sabally dropped in 25 points on 7-13 shooting (53.8%). Natasha Howard had a double-double in her Wings debut, recording 20 points and 10 rebounds.
